Output 3d59e9a3e7a5eb09cd4e25f7d0dc3ebc36332397756c6c819ce4d0021a2a260b:4

value
564900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ea445240d56fc839ee18601f4dd50f4e6990777 OP_EQUAL
address
3DEdrQ8xkvv5Me2htVpV8WUejAaGxR9dYK
transaction
3d59e9a3e7a5eb09cd4e25f7d0dc3ebc36332397756c6c819ce4d0021a2a260b
spent
true